    mcgruff10 said:
    This I know. But four months into a pregnancy you decide to terminate?  That s what inscratch my head  about. 


    I don't think you'd be scratching your head about this if you had any idea about all the issues related to the decision to potentially terminate a pregnancy, including first becoming aware of the pregnancy, which for some women takes quite a while, for a variety of reasons. Then there can be quite a long and difficult decision making process of assessing all the relevant factors such as whether the guy is going to be interested and supportive or not, whether there is family support, how this will factor into work or school or other life goals, not to mention the whole area of health issues and assessment of things like fetal anomalies, which can take weeks. That's not even taking into account how difficult it is to access abortion in many areas - there are literally some states with only a handful of abortion providers in the entire state, and those ones operate under credible death threats on a daily basis. How does a young or low income women travel 250 miles to get to a clinic where protesters are going to be shouting at her outside, particularly if the bullshit laws require more than one appointment and a "waiting period"? There is so much going on that you are trivializing when you say "four months into a pregnancy you decide to terminate?"

    Indeed. So many things also prevent women from knowing they are pregnant until far along. Many women have very irregular periods, to the point where they rarely have one at all, so that is no indication for some. Others keep getting their periods while pregnant, at least for a while. That kind of thing. It can actually be quite easy to get along 12 weeks or more without even knowing you're pregnant, and then, in the USA, like Often said, all the barriers to getting an abortion could easily stretch that further. 
    Not that ANY of that is the point. None of it matters. Us women must have control over our own guts, and that is really the only relevant point IMHO.
